Virtualization of accelerators in embedded systems for mixed-criticality: RPU exploitation for fusion diagnostics and control

[1]  M. Cinque,et al.  RPUGuard: Real-Time Processing Unit Virtualization for Mixed-Criticality Applications , 2022, 2022 18th European Dependable Computing Conference (EDCC).

[2]  Yuanzhi Liang,et al.  Shyper: An embedded hypervisor applying hierarchical resource isolation strategies for mixed-criticality systems , 2022, 2022 Design, Automation & Test in Europe Conference & Exhibition (DATE).

[3]  A. Buscarino,et al.  MARTe2 embedded signal processing unit for the ITER magnetics diagnostics , 2021, IECON 2021 – 47th Annual Conference of the IEEE Industrial Electronics Society.

[4]  G. Tommasi Plasma Magnetic Control in Tokamak Devices , 2019 .

[5]  Adriano Tavares,et al.  Virtualization on TrustZone-Enabled Microcontrollers? Voilà! , 2019, 2019 IEEE Real-Time and Embedded Technology and Applications Symposium (RTAS).

[6]  Paolo Valente,et al.  Deterministic Memory Hierarchy and Virtualization for Modern Multi-Core Embedded Systems , 2019, 2019 IEEE Real-Time and Embedded Technology and Applications Symposium (RTAS).

[7]  Sajal K. Das,et al.  A survey on fog computing for the Internet of Things , 2019, Pervasive Mob. Comput..

[8]  Yuxin Ren,et al.  Predictable Virtualization on Memory Protection Unit-Based Microcontrollers , 2018, 2018 IEEE Real-Time and Embedded Technology and Applications Symposium (RTAS).

[9]  Cheol-Ho Hong,et al.  GPU Virtualization and Scheduling Methods , 2017, ACM Comput. Surv..

[10]  Dominique Paret,et al.  Cloud and Fog Computing , 2017 .

[11]  Wei Wang,et al.  pvFPGA: paravirtualising an FPGA-based hardware accelerator towards general purpose computing , 2017, Int. J. High Perform. Comput. Netw..

[12]  Quan Zhang,et al.  Edge Computing: Vision and Challenges , 2016, IEEE Internet of Things Journal.

[13]  Mahmoud Khaled,et al.  MPSoCs and Multicore Microcontrollers for Embedded PID Control: A Detailed Study , 2014, IEEE Transactions on Industrial Informatics.

[14]  Rodolfo Pellizzoni,et al.  PALLOC: DRAM bank-aware memory allocator for performance isolation on multicore platforms , 2014, 2014 IEEE 19th Real-Time and Embedded Technology and Applications Symposium (RTAS).

[15]  Lui Sha,et al.  MemGuard: Memory bandwidth reservation system for efficient performance isolation in multi-core platforms , 2013, 2013 IEEE 19th Real-Time and Embedded Technology and Applications Symposium (RTAS).

[16]  Chenyang Lu,et al.  RT-Xen: Towards real-time hypervisor scheduling in Xen , 2011, 2011 Proceedings of the Ninth ACM International Conference on Embedded Software (EMSOFT).

[17]  Ismael Ripoll,et al.  Partitioned Embedded Architecture Based on Hypervisor: The XtratuM Approach , 2010, 2010 European Dependable Computing Conference.

[18]  Xiao Zhang,et al.  Towards practical page coloring-based multicore cache management , 2009, EuroSys '09.

[19]  Ahmed Amine Jerraya,et al.  Multiprocessor System-on-Chip (MPSoC) Technology , 2008,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ems.

[20]  Marko Bertogna,et al.  Bao: A Lightweight Static Partitioning Hypervisor for Modern Multi-Core Embedded Systems , 2020, NG-RES@HiPEAC.

[21]  Felix Baum,et al.  Making Full use of Emerging ARM-based Heterogeneous Multicore SoCs , 2020 .

[22]  Giorgio Buttazzo,et al.  Challenges in Virtualizing Safety-Critical Cyber-Physical Systems , 2018 .